    • @@e.h.2265 He played 20 years on tour singles. He played 1117 singles matches total from 2002-2019, that’s 62 matches/year. In total singles+dubbs, he’s played 2075 matches over 22 years, which averages to 94 matches/year. Idk what injuries you’re talking about, but he’s had a super long career and played a very high total of matches. Injuries haven’t kept him from regularly competing spanning 2 decades. He’s only 62-99 singles and 77-98 dubbs records tour level when healthy. He’s had a very small few flash in the pan wins but there’s no indication to suggest he was ever able to be close to winning a GS. Whatever these special skills you think he possesses, he hasn’t remotely been able to put it together.

  • Brown and Paire need a book on doubles strategy. Really good individuals, but they didn't play well together in the first set. The second set they just played well individually and made the points needed to win. That broke down in the third set as they continued to just play like two singles players on the same side. Brown just looked lost at the net, not moving with his partner, rarely in the right place, and too often just standing there like a target.
